1.1 What is a Mitsubishi Mini Split AC?

A Mitsubishi Mini Split AC is a type of ductless air conditioning system that consists of two main components: an indoor unit and an outdoor compressor. Unlike traditional HVAC systems that require ductwork, mini splits offer a more efficient and space-saving solution. The indoor unit can be mounted on walls, ceilings, or floors, allowing for seamless integration into any environment. Mitsubishi mini splits are designed to provide targeted cooling and heating to individual rooms or zones, enhancing comfort while reducing energy consumption.

2. Understanding the Technology Behind Mitsubishi Mini Split AC

2.1 How Mitsubishi Mini Split AC Works

Mitsubishi mini splits operate on a straightforward yet effective principle. The outdoor unit contains a compressor and refrigerant, which absorbs heat from the outdoor air. This refrigerant is then circulated to the indoor unit, where it releases the heat into the space, thereby cooling the air. The system can reverse the process for heating, making it suitable for various climates. Each indoor unit can operate independently, allowing for customizable zones within a home or building.

2.2 Comparison with Traditional AC Systems

When comparing Mitsubishi mini splits to traditional central air conditioning systems, several advantages emerge. Traditional systems rely on ductwork to distribute air, which can lead to significant energy losses—up to 30% in some cases. In contrast, ductless systems eliminate this issue, providing direct cooling or heating to designated areas. Furthermore, the installation of mini splits is often less invasive and time-consuming than installing ductwork, making them an appealing option for retrofitting older buildings.

2.3 Energy Efficiency and Savings

Energy efficiency is a standout feature of Mitsubishi mini splits. With SEER ratings often above 20, these systems consume significantly less energy than traditional units, which typically have ratings between 13 and 16. This efficiency translates to reduced energy bills, making Mitsubishi mini splits an attractive option for consumers looking to minimize costs while maintaining comfort. Additionally, many models are compatible with smart thermostats, allowing for greater control over energy usage.

3. Installation Process of Mitsubishi Mini Split AC

3.1 Step-by-Step Installation Guide

Installing a Mitsubishi mini split AC system involves several key steps:

  1. Assessment: Determine the optimal location for both the indoor and outdoor units based on space, aesthetics, and efficiency.
  2. Mounting the Indoor Unit: Install the mounting bracket on the wall, ensuring it’s level and secure. Then, attach the indoor unit.
  3. Setting up the Outdoor Unit: Position the outdoor unit on a firm, level surface, away from direct sunlight and obstacles.
  4. Connecting Refrigerant Lines: Run the refrigerant lines and drainage pipes through a small hole created in the wall, ensuring proper insulation.
  5. Electrical Connections: Connect the power supply to the outdoor unit and the necessary wires to the indoor unit.
  6. Testing the System: After installation, test the system to ensure it operates smoothly and efficiently.

3.2 Common Installation Mistakes to Avoid

While installing a Mitsubishi mini split AC, several common mistakes can reduce efficiency and lifespan:

  • Improper sizing of the system for the space can lead to inadequate cooling or heating.
  • Incorrectly positioning the outdoor unit may hinder airflow and performance.
  • Failing to insulate refrigerant lines properly can result in energy loss.
  • Not properly securing the indoor unit can lead to vibration and noise issues.

4. Maintenance Tips for Mitsubishi Mini Split AC

4.1 Routine Maintenance Checklist

To ensure the longevity and efficiency of a Mitsubishi mini split AC, regular maintenance is essential. Here’s a routine checklist:

  • Clean or replace air filters every 1-3 months to maintain airflow and efficiency.
  • Inspect and clean the coils and the outdoor unit at least twice a year to remove dirt and debris.
  • Check refrigerant levels annually to ensure optimal performance; low levels can signal leaks.
  • Inspect drainage lines for clogs to prevent water damage and ensure proper humidity control.
  • Schedule annual professional maintenance to conduct a comprehensive system check.

4.2 Troubleshooting Common Issues

Even well-maintained Mitsubishi mini splits can encounter issues. Common problems include:

  • No Cooling: Check if the thermostat is set correctly and whether the filters are clean.
  • Unusual Noises: Inspect for loose components or foreign objects obstructing the unit.
  • Water Leaks: This may indicate blocked drainage lines or internal malfunctions; consider professional help.
